Are you tired of nail polish and beautiful tips chipping too soon after your manicure? Here’s what to do…

Before your manicure: A clean, oil-free nail surface will help polish stay on longer. Try this—wipe your nails with a cotton ball or pad soaked with witch hazel. Witch hazel (available at health-food stores) is an astringent cleanser, and its salicylic acid helps to remove oils.

After: Every few days, polish underneath the edges of your nails to strengthen the tips—which are extremely vulnerable to chipping and breaking.
